Output d80b8f102b118325ae70895e6c76c9828ec240ed7f6b22ea9a8883546b2bc262:1

value
131589
script pubkey
OP_0 OP_PUSHBYTES_20 c85bd28ee9fa2c8eaaf3328d4fc99011d9974b10
address
bc1qepda9rhflgkga2hnx2x5ljvsz8vewjcsgagk8u
transaction
d80b8f102b118325ae70895e6c76c9828ec240ed7f6b22ea9a8883546b2bc262
spent
true